Summary: This is an excellent HDD/DVD recorder. It has all the features you can want and does exactly what it advertises.
Editing menus can get a bit complicated but once you figured it out you can easily edit anything you want. You can change the aspect ratio on the recordings, compression rates, combine recordings, edit chapters (great for removing commercials), create menus, dub from HDD to disc and vice-versa, capture from camcorders etc.
Never once has this recorder burned a "coaster" (bad disc that turns into a cup coaster). I use Maxell and memorex DVD-Rs and DVD-RWs almost exclusively. DVD-RAM discs are a bit more complicated to properly manage and since they're more expensive I only have the one that came with the unit and rarely use it.
HDD recording is pretty straightforward and with the program menu I record shows automatically, especially helpful when used with VCR plus codes. Who needs Tivo when you've got this baby.
My only complaint is the stupid flip panel on the remote control to access the VCR plus button and number keys (for changing TV channels).
This unit is highly sensitive to poor quality discs though. If you use the cheap brands it often refuses to read them or burn them. I didn't get coasters though, it just simply refuses to burn on poor quality discs. I have a 100% success rate with Maxell DVD-R 8X 4.7GB discs (300 discs burned so far)
There are firmware updates available but I've never installed them. If it ain't broke, don't fix it!
